[0113] Example 1: Sub Lookup Table
[0114] In this example there are three sub-lookup tables.
[0115] Sub Lookup Table 1 - Used to drive pixels from gray levels (G0 to G15) to the same gray level, eg, G0→G0, G1→G1, G2→G2, etc.
[0116] Sub Lookup Table 2 - Used to drive pixels from low gray levels (G0 to G7) to any of 16 gray levels, e.g., G0→G1, G5→G6, G7→G13, etc.
[0117] Sub Lookup Table 3 - Used to drive pixels from high gray levels (G8 to G15) to any of 16 gray levels, e.g., G8→G1, G11→G6, G15→G14, etc.
[0118] In this case, a set of 16 waveforms is designed for s-LUT1 and stored in s-LUT1. Regardless of the starting color state (G0 to G15), each of the 16 waveforms will drive the pixel to G0, G1, ..., G15 respectively.
[0119] Similarly, there are also 16 waveforms in s-LUT2 or s-LUT3.
